Naomi Litvack’s painting practice centres around landscape, memory and sense of place.The work touches upon various themes including history, cultural geography, post colonialism and phenomenology. Memory weaves through the work and provides wide- ranging narrative possibilities. Landscape in her practice becomes a meeting place between culture and wilderness. Naomi is Artist in Residence at St Mary’s Calne and guest curator of A Sense of Place. She holds a Masters in Fine Art from the University of Ulster and BA (Hons) Fine Art from Manchester School of Art. She has exhibited extensively nationally and internationally and recent awards include the University of Ulster Travel Award, which facilitated a research trip to the Outer Hebrides where this series of works was conceived. She is a former co- director of artist-led gallery and project space, Platform Arts, in Belfast. She was shortlisted for Bloomberg New Contemporaries 2018 and the Royal Dublin Society Award 2018.
